bartsitarski Posted August 2, 2009 Report Share Posted August 2, 2009 The 03 Passat and Jetta are similar in terms of how the dash is constructed around the radio. I used parts from: http://enfigcarstereo.com/shopsite_sc/s ... AT_03.html They are great to deal with. I used the Pioneer cage, the PAC adapters for the stereo and steering wheel controls, and Metra 40-EU10 antenna adapter. THe keys that they sell are a good price too for removing the old stereo.
